    Unhappy Stains returning

    After I did the ascorbic acid and the seqestering agent my pool looked great. I slowly raised the chlorine level with bleach and a couple of pucks in the feeder. My PH didn't drop much, so I added a little Borax. Now about 2 weeks later I see the stains returning. I backwashed the filter after the treatment. I added to my last post but got no response. All my readings are there. I just added more sequestering agent in the hopes it will clear up without another dose of ascorbic acid. I can't figure out what is going on. I haven't added well water, and my well is not supposed to have any iron anyway.

    HELP !

    Default Re: Stains returning

    You either did not have enough sequestering agent in the water or you brought your chlorine levels up too quickly. Or possibly you brought you pH up too high with the borax. Post your numbers, it would help.

    Default Re: Stains returning

    Quote Originally Posted by MartyW
    Thanks Waterbear,
    Will I need to add sequesterant on a regular basis to prevent staining?
    Again thanks for your help.
    Marty
    Yes, keep adding the recommended maintenance dose and you need to keep an eye on your pH...don't let it get above 7.6 or staining could occur again.

    Default Re: Stains returning

    Quote Originally Posted by MartyW
    So if I understand this, the metal is in the water and it can't be removed?
    pretty much, unless you drain and refill with water that has no metal or the metal comes out of the water as stain.
    I will always have to use a sequesterant as routine maintenance? Is there other sources to purchase it in larger quantities?
    Not that I know of but the maintenance dose is only a couple of oz. ususally every week or two....sometimes you can get by putting it in once a month.
